Summary

FORMLABS INC. has accumulated 7 OSHA violations across 1 inspection over 9 years of recorded history, with $12,075 in total assessed penalties.

The establishment sits in the 73rd percentile for violations within its industry-state peer group of 49 employers. The most recent enforcement activity was recorded 9 years ago.

Safety self-report (OSHA 300A)

Recordable injury rates the employer filed with OSHA’s Injury Tracking Application. DART covers cases with days away, restricted, or transferred; TRIR is the total recordable case rate.
